Changing the Keyboard’s Split 
Point (Split Point)
 
This sets the point (the split point) where the keyboard is 
divided when specifying chords in the left hand while using 
the Automatic Accompaniment and when playing split 
performances (p. 31). 
The setting is at “F#3” when the KR is powered up.
 
fig.splitpoint.e
 
 
The key you chose for the split point belongs to the left-hand 
section of the keyboard.
 
 
fig.d-splitpoint.eps_50
 
Touch either <C3>, <F#3>, <C4>, or <F#4> in the lower part 
of the screen.
The key you chose becomes the split point.
To set another key as the split point, touch 
 in 
the screen, then specify the key.
You can set the split point within a range of B1 to B6. 
 
 
Changing Music Styles Without 
Changing the Tone or Tempo 
(One Touch Setting)
 
Normally, when you select a Music Style, the Tone and 
tempo settings suitable for that Music Style are selected 
automatically. However, you can also set it so the tempo and 
Tone settings don’t change when you change Music Styles.
 
fig.d-1touchset.eps_50
 
Touch each icon to switch individual settings on and off.
All items are set to ON when you turn on the power.
Parameters switched to OFF (highlighted in orange) do not 
change, even when the Music Style is changed.
